BBB Tips: How to hire a moving company

CAPE GIRARDEAU, Mo., (KBSI)- Moving season is off and running, and Better Business Bureau (BBB) has tips for finding a moving company you can trust.
Half of all household moves happen in the summer.
Movers are among the top categories of companies searched on BBB.org, and they’re in high demand at this time of year.
The stakes are high when movers handle your precious belongings.
Accidents can happen and items can be lost.
This makes it all the more important to hire a company that will treat your possessions with respect.
BBB received over 2,700 complaints about moving companies in 2023.
Common complaints included damaged or missing items, bills that were higher than estimates, late deliveries and in some cases, belongings held hostage for additional payments.
Consumers also reported 158 moving scams to BBB ScamTrackerSM last year.
In 2020, BBB published an investigative study on this subject.
“Finding a trustworthy mover is the first step toward a stress-free move,” said Michelle L. Corey, BBB St. Louis president and CEO. “Check movers out with BBB and read the moving company’s contracts so there are no surprises during your move.”
